Inicio » Blog » Usar la Inteligencia Artificial (IA) en diseño web

Usar la Inteligencia Artificial (IA) en diseño web

Aunque usar inteligencia artificial (IA) no está completamente integrada aún en la industria del diseño web su capacidad para llevar a cabo tareas cada vez más complejas es innegable. Por ello, resulta fundamental que los desarrolladores web nos familiaricemos con la forma en que la IA está cambiando el panorama actual.

Cómo usar la Inteligencia Artificial (IA) en diseño web

Cómo empiezo a usar la Inteligencia Artificial (IA)

Para estas pruebas usaremos modelo de software denominado Chat GPT. Este es es una herramienta que funciona interactuando de forma conversacional. El formato de diálogo hace posible que Chat GPT realice preguntas de seguimiento, admite errores, cuestione premisas incorrectas y rechace solicitudes inapropiadas.

  1. Regístrate para obtener acceso a la API de OpenAI: Para acceder a la API de OpenAI, debes registrarte en su sitio web. Asegúrate de leer y aceptar los términos y condiciones antes de registrarte.
  2. Obtén tus credenciales de API: Una vez que te hayas registrado, recibirás las credenciales necesarias para utilizar la API de OpenAI, incluyendo una clave de API y una clave secreta. Estas credenciales te permitirán hacer consultas a Chat GPT a través de la API de OpenAI.
  3. Elige una plataforma o herramienta para utilizar Chat GPT: Puedes utilizar Chat GPT a través de la API de OpenAI directamente en tu propia aplicación o servicio web, o utilizar una herramienta de terceros que ya integra la API de OpenAI. Algunas opciones populares incluyen aplicaciones móviles, extensiones de navegador ( yo uso la extensión de Chrome AIPRM for ChatGPT ) y plataformas de chatbot
  4. Aprende a utilizar la API de OpenAI: Si decides utilizar la API de OpenAI directamente en tu propia aplicación o servicio web, es importante que aprendas cómo utilizarla. OpenAI ofrece documentación y ejemplos de código para ayudarte a empezar
  5. Comienza a utilizar Chat GPT: Una vez que hayas elegido una plataforma y aprendido a utilizar la API de OpenAI, ya puedes empezar a utilizar Chat GPT. Puedes enviar preguntas o mensajes a Chat GPT a través de la API de OpenAI y recibir respuestas en tiempo real.
Diseño Web y Chat GPT

Generar respuestas de Chat GPT con PROMPTS

Los «Prompts» son frases o comandos que se utilizan para iniciar una conversación con el modelo de lenguaje, como Chat GPT, y generar una respuesta en función de la información proporcionada. Estos comandos se utilizan para guiar la conversación y obtener respuestas específicas a preguntas o temas.

Algunos de los principales «Prompts» que se pueden utilizar con Chat GPT y pueden ayudar a usar la Inteligencia Artificial (IA) en diseño web son:

  1. «Cuéntame sobre [tema]»: Para obtener información específica sobre un tema en particular.
  2. «¿Qué opinas sobre [tema]?»: Para obtener la opinión del modelo sobre un tema en particular.
  3. «¿Puedes ayudarme a [hacer algo]?»: Para obtener ayuda o asesoramiento sobre cómo realizar una tarea específica.
  4. «¿Qué es [concepto]?» Para obtener una definición o explicación sobre un concepto específico.
  5. «Escribe»: Se utiliza para obtener la respuesta escrita de Chat GPT en un formato de texto.
  6. «Actúa como»: Se utiliza para pedirle a Chat GPT que actúe como un personaje específico o siga un guión determinado.
  7. «Crea (programación)»: Se utiliza para obtener soluciones de programación o sugerencias de código.
  8. «Lista (Haz una lista…)»: Se utiliza para obtener una lista de elementos específicos relacionados con un tema.
  9. «Tabla (Haz una tabla…)»: Se utiliza para obtener una tabla de información organizada en filas y columnas.
  10. «Traduce»: Se utiliza para obtener una traducción de una frase o texto a otro idioma.
  11. «Resume»: Se utiliza para obtener un resumen de un texto o artículo largo.
  12. «Ideas (Dame X ideas de…)»: Se utiliza para obtener una lista de ideas relacionadas con un tema específico.
  13. «Define»: Se utiliza para obtener una definición o explicación de un término o concepto.
  14. «Analiza»: Se utiliza para obtener un análisis detallado de un tema o problema específico.
Usar la Inteligencia Artificial (IA) en diseño web

Posibles Usos de la Inteligencia Artificial para el Diseño Web

  1. Obtener respuestas a preguntas. Por ejemplo, ChatGPT puede proporcionar a los desarrolladores web una gran cantidad de información perfectamente estructurada y fácilmente digerible sobre un tema. Si necesita saber qué incluir en la página de destino adaptada a un grupo de mercado en particular o cuál es la especificación más reciente para introducir la accesibilidad en la plataforma web, lo resume rápidamente.
  2. Uso de chatbots para mejorar la experiencia del usuario. Estos asistentes digitales inteligentes que son bastante fáciles de introducir en un proyecto web están capacitados para responder preguntas de cierta manera y proporcionar a los usuarios finales respuestas extraídas de la información ya disponible en el sitio.
    • Intercom proporciona chatbots basados ​​en IA a empresas que se integran directamente en sitios web, aplicaciones u otro software. El bot no puede resolver todo tipo de consultas, pero puede actuar como un primer punto de contacto antes de que un miembro del personal humano deba tomar alguna medida. Esto ayuda a los usuarios con preguntas simples y le da al personal más tiempo para atender solicitudes más complejas. 
  3. Creando una experiencia personalizada. Algunas herramientas de IA pueden analizar el comportamiento y las preferencias del usuario final y crear experiencias personalizadas. Por ejemplo, pueden cambiar el idioma de la página web según la ubicación del usuario o modificar los resultados de la búsqueda para cumplir con un grupo de edad específico. Algunos pueden mostrar información específica para segmentos de mercado particulares a través de la personalización de contenido dinámico.
  4. Adición de asistentes basados ​​en voz. Aunque esta tecnología tiene mucho margen de mejora, la gente todavía la encuentra cada vez más útil. Las búsquedas basadas en voz proporcionan una interfaz de usuario más rápida y sencilla para localizar información, especialmente sobre la marcha.
  5. Creación de contenido cargado de SEO. Algunas herramientas de IA pueden proporcionar titulares y temas de alto rendimiento o incluso crear introducciones con la densidad de palabras clave perfecta. Aunque no pueden reemplazar herramientas como SEMRush o Ahrefs, ofrecen un excelente punto de partida.
    • SEO.ai es un software de optimización de motores de búsqueda que ayuda a crear contenido de alto rendimiento de manera rápida y eficiente. Puede sugerir títulos de contenido o clasificar los propios del usuario, sugerir palabras clave y comparar artículos con los de la competencia para descubrir brechas de contenido. También le da al contenido una puntuación general para que los usuarios puedan ver qué tan bien se clasificará en Google y qué pueden hacer para mejorarlo.
  6. Probar y localizar vulnerabilidades en el sitio web. Algunas herramientas de IA pueden escribir pruebas unitarias de forma autónoma y actualizar toda la biblioteca de pruebas unitarias cada vez que se realizan cambios.
    • Por ejemplo, Diffblue Cover es un sistema autónomo de redacción de pruebas de unidades Java que utiliza IA para ayudar a los programadores a crear, actualizar y mantener aplicaciones Java. Funciona a alta velocidad y escribe más pruebas en unas pocas horas de lo que podría hacer un desarrollador típico en todo un año. Puede adaptarse a los cambios en el código y mantener las pruebas en ejecución con un mantenimiento mínimo o nulo para ayudar a mejorar la garantía de calidad.
  7. Optimización de la velocidad del sitio: La IA puede ayudarte a optimizar la velocidad de tu sitio web al analizar los patrones de tráfico y las demandas de recursos. Esto puede ayudarte a identificar los cuellos de botella y los puntos débiles en tu sitio web y a mejorar la velocidad de carga.
  8. Aumentar la seguridad del software. Algunas plataformas de IA pueden analizar el código para detectar fallas, errores y posibles «agujeros».
  9. Escribir código. Los asistentes de codificación ya vienen en diferentes formas y tamaños. Aunque no pueden reemplazar a los desarrolladores web, sin duda pueden simplificarles la vida. Algunas herramientas son autocompletado o sugerencias para las siguientes líneas; otros ofrecen fragmentos de código pequeños, de uso común y útiles que se pueden apilar como bloques de construcción. Algunos pueden generar código desde cero en función de los diseños, proporcionando una base sólida para construir un proyecto y saltándose la parte tediosa de convertir PSD a HTML y CSS.
Ejemplo de asistentes de codificación

En resumen, la IA ofrece muchas oportunidades para mejorar el diseño web y la experiencia del usuario en tu sitio web. Con un poco de creatividad, puedes encontrar formas de utilizar la IA para mejorar tu sitio web y proporcionar una experiencia de usuario más personalizada y satisfactoria.

Entonces, ¿la IA reemplazará a los desarrolladores web?

La Inteligencia Artificial (IA) no va a reemplazar a los desarrolladores web en el corto plazo. La tecnología actual no está diseñada para escribir un proyecto completo desde cero, está diseñada para complementar a los programadores humanos y facilitar un poco su trabajo. 

Otros tipos de inteligencia artificial están hechos para diseñar soluciones basadas en datos, pero a una escala que los humanos nunca podrían alcanzar solos. Nos ayudan a lograr cosas que antes no eran posibles o ayudan a optimizar las tareas que ya estábamos haciendo para que los humanos puedan concentrarse en los trabajos para los que la IA todavía es muy incapaz.

¿El usos de IA reemplazará a los diseñadores web?

CONCLUSIÓN Cómo podemos usar IA en diseño web de manera efectiva

  • Usa la IA para ayudarte con un trabajo, no para que haga un trabajo por ti . Una de las cosas más importantes para recordar es que siempre se necesita la intervención humana cuando se trata de código escrito por IA. Están calificados como «asistentes» porque necesitan trabajar con usted, no para usted.
  • Piensa en cómo la IA puede ayudar a los usuarios . Usar inteligencia artificial para el desarrollo web no significa solo usar asistentes de codificación. También se pueden usar para ayudar a los usuarios a interactuar con los sitios web y las marcas de maneras nuevas y más eficientes, por ejemplo, la experiencia del cliente y los chatbots de soporte.
  • Delega el trabajo de bajo nivel a la IA para liberar tu tiempo. Cuando se usa correctamente, la IA puede ayudar a los programadores a dedicar más tiempo a trabajar en tareas nuevas y complejas, y menos tiempo al mantenimiento básico. Esto ayuda a aumentar la productividad y el valor del trabajo que realiza.
Usos prácticos de la IA en diseño web

Preguntas frecuentes sobre usar la Inteligencia Artificial (IA) en diseño web

Aquí hay algunas preguntas frecuentes sobre la IA en el desarrollo web.

Deja un comentario

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*

Scroll al inicio